Latest Patents

Joe Doubek holds a patent for a "Dynamic interface for remote control of a home automation network." This patent describes a home automation network system that includes an automation controller and a remote control. The automation controller can dynamically download extracts from a menu database to the remote control as a user navigates through the menus. This downloading process is based on remote control configuration parameters communicated to the automation controller. The menus can be selected according to display limitations and input control types available on the remote control.
